Stanley E. Ignaczewski, of Haddon Heights, passed away on January 4, 2026. Age 69.
Beloved husband of Roberta Ignaczewski (nee Dost). Devoted father to Julia Lusk (Kegan) and James Ignaczewski (Katelyn). Loving grandfather to Jack. Beloved brother to Deborah Ignaczewski, Cheryl Vogt and brother-in-law to Billy Marks, Daniel Dost (Jane) and Kathy Mulligan. Son-in-law of Irvin and Dolores "Scoop" Dost. Also survived by many nieces and nephews. Preceded in death by his parents, Edward and Dorothy Ignaczewski.
Stanley was an avid fisherman, boater and a great cook, especially when it came to seafood. He enjoyed fishing, any kind of fishing, but especially out of Barnegat Bay. Stan recently retired from AP Construction after working many years in the construction industry. He had a passion for his work and was widely respected for his vast knowledge in the field. Most of all, Stan was known as a "hell of a nice guy" who always had a smile on his face and a joke at the ready. He had a fantastic sense of humor and was loved by all who knew him. Above all else, Stan valued the time he spent with his family and friends.
There will be a visitation at Gardner Funeral Home - Runnemede on Friday, January 9, 2026 from 2:00 PM to 4:00 PM.
Memorial service to begin at 4:00 PM at the funeral home.
